Why Flashcards For First Graders Are Necessary
From my experience, flashcards have been an incredible tool in helping my first grader grasp new concepts quickly and confidently. At this age, children are full of curiosity but often have short attention spans, so flashcards provide a fun and interactive way to keep them engaged. I’ve noticed that using flashcards regularly helps reinforce important skills like letter recognition, simple math, and vocabulary, making learning feel less like a chore and more like a game.
Additionally, flashcards offer the advantage of repetition, which is essential for young learners. When I use flashcards with my child, the quick and frequent review helps cement information in their memory. This repetitive practice builds a strong foundation that prepares them for more complex lessons ahead. Overall, flashcards are a simple yet powerful way to support my child’s early education journey.
My Buying Guides on Flashcards For First Graders
When I first started looking for flashcards for my first grader, I realized there’s a lot to consider to make sure they’re both educational and engaging. Here’s what I learned along the way to help you pick the best flashcards for your little one.
1. Consider the Learning Focus
I found it important to decide what area I wanted to focus on. Flashcards come in many types—letters, numbers, sight words, math facts, and even science or social studies topics. For my first grader, I chose a mix of sight words and basic math facts to support reading fluency and arithmetic skills.
2. Look for Age-Appropriate Content
I made sure the flashcards were specifically designed for first graders. The vocabulary and concepts should be simple but challenging enough to promote growth. Flashcards that were too advanced frustrated my child, while those too simple didn’t hold their attention.
3. Check for Durable Materials
Since flashcards get handled a lot, durability was a must for me. I opted for cards made of sturdy cardstock or laminated material so they wouldn’t easily bend or tear. It saved me money and hassle in the long run.
4. Size and Portability Matter
I preferred flashcards that were large enough to read easily but small enough to carry around. This way, we could practice on the go—whether waiting at the doctor’s office or during car rides.
5. Visual Appeal and Design**
Bright colors and clear, simple illustrations made a big difference for my child’s interest. Flashcards with cute pictures helped my first grader associate words with images, making learning more fun.
6. Interactive and Multi-Sensory Features
Some flashcards include textures, flaps, or QR codes for audio support. I found these features helpful to engage different learning styles. If your child enjoys hands-on activities, look for flashcards that go beyond just words and pictures.
7. Quantity and Variety
I looked for sets with a good number of cards, so we had plenty to practice without repeating the same few. Variety within the set kept learning fresh and challenging.
8. Reviews and Recommendations
Before buying, I read other parents’ and teachers’ reviews to see which flashcards worked best in real life. Recommendations from educators can be especially trustworthy.
9. Price and Value
Finally, I balanced cost with quality. Sometimes spending a bit more on a well-made, comprehensive set was worth it compared to cheaper, flimsy cards.
